Happy Birthday Rahul Dravid: The Wall is now shaping Indian cricket's future 

Rahul Dravid, who turns 46 on Friday, was an ever-dependable batsman during his heyday. In his second innings as coach of the India A and the U-19 teams, the Wall is doing a phenomenal job of being the guiding light for several budding talents.



HIGHLIGHTS

  • Rahul Dravid, who turns 46 on Friday, took over as U-19 and India A coach in 2015
  • He led India to U-19 World Cup glory in 2018 after failing in the final hurdle in 2016
  • Dravid has insisted that youngsters going on to represent India is more important than winning junior tournaments
There was an appreciative as well as envious tone when former Australia captain Michael Clarke and England cricketer Nick Knight pointed out Rahul Dravid's contribution to India's bench strength during the final Test of the recently-concluded four-Test series between India and Australia.
"The right coaches, at the right places for the right players," quipped Knight during a post-match show on Sony Six. "It seems Rahul Dravid is having a huge impact on these youngsters at the moment," Clarke chipped in.
